Abstract

Provided herein is a snap-to-grid bracket assembly for use with a fire suppression device. In one approach, a support assembly includes a bracket bar extending transverse to a beam, and a bracket assembly coupled to the bracket bar. The bracket assembly may include a first plate oriented substantially perpendicular to the bracket bar, the first plate having a first end coupled to the bracket bar and a second end, opposite the first end, coupled to the beam. The bracket assembly further includes a seating frame extending from the second end of the first plate, the seating frame including first and second members disposed on opposite sides. The bracket assembly further includes a second plate rotatable relative to the first plate, the second plate having first and second ends disposed on a same side of the beam, and a fastener coupling together the first and second plates.
